2 years on, victim of hate crime awaits justice

An 82-year-old Sikh man who was brutally assaulted outside a gurdwara in California in 2013 is still awaiting justice with a third delay in sentencing of the accused who reportedly mistook him to be a Muslim.Piara Singh was attacked outside the gurdwara in Fresno, California, in May , 2013 where he was preparing free meals for the homeless. He suffered a punctured lung and head injuries and was left lying in a pool of blood.Two years later, members of Singh’s Sikh community say that while his physical wounds have healed, they are still waiting for closure in the case because of a third delay in sentencing, media from US reported,
